Masters of Louisiana Music: Robert Pete Williams

November 1, 2002 by: Jeff Hannusch

 

BORN: March 14, 1914, Zachary, Louisiana

 

DIED: December 31, 1980, Rosedale, Louisiana

 

Despite its proximity to the state of Mississippi—the birthplace of the blues—Louisiana has produced few country blues artists of note. Nevertheless, one of the most compelling and primitive country blues artists of all time, Robert Pete Williams, was born in Louisiana.
